    Run Spesh #102: Rotorua Marathon Recap, Oska's Achilles Comeback, Wild Run Sightings + Nike Pegasus ACG Trail Oska, Tom and Anna kick off with Tom's birthday banter, then recap the Rotorua Marathon: Daniel Belch wins in 2:19 by nearly six minutes on the hilly course, the women's race is won in 2:43, and Catherine Camp runs 1:16 and places second overall. They preview upcoming NZ races (Wellington, Selwyn, Blenheim) and discuss Oska's rough injury patch, his heavy eccentric calf-raise "boom or bust" approach, and training toward the Launceston Half in 3.5 weeks with several Kiwi men attending. Tom shares a Superblast 2/Mega-heavy rotation while Anna returns to run-walks and strength work. Internationally they cover World Relays in Botswana, including Botswana's 4x400 win in 2:54.47 and Wayde van Niekerk's 42.66 split, plus strong Australian results. Listener submissions share outrageous run sightings, and they review the Nike Pegasus ACG Trail as a $250 road-to-trail all-rounder. About Run Spesh Podcast by Frontrunner Colombo
The Run Spesh podcast is all about the shoes and gear you like to go running in. We cover short-form episodes with in-depth discussions on what the shoe is for, who might benefit from it, and how it was made. The Frontrunner is also here to share stories and bring the community together. Enjoy the characters we have in our sports and the experts we work with. Run Spesh is a play on "Run Specialty" with the Frontrunner Colombo being New Zealand's leading Running Specialty Store
